Description
An urgent declaration that advances an internationalism from below focused on people and movements as agents of our collective liberation
We belong to a single transnational struggle—and we stand against an internationally organized elite. We know that if we remain isolated, we will achieve nothing. We have begun to weave a network of planetary connections from front lines to popular assemblies, from feminist strikes to resistance committees, from occupied roundabouts to occupied forests, and have discovered a common sensibility.
Revolutions of Our Times draws on the experience of uprisings taking place across the globe over the past two decades and sets out a vision for revolutionary internationalism.
“Although everything has been done to belittle the power of people in revolt, its impact has proved contagious …. Hope, courage, and insurrection have crossed bodies, territories, and all borders.”—from the introduction
